我正在用ReactHooks重写一个类组件(因为它更干净),但我面临一个问题。在我的类组件中,我有一个对this.setState({B: "blah blah blah"}, () => {//do some function with state A})的回调函数,这样每次状态当我尝试使用ReactHooks实现相同的功能时,如下所示:
useEffect(()
我刚接触React钩子,但我正在尝试使用带有useCallback的useEffect,但得到了臭名昭著的React Hook "useList" cannot be called inside a callbackReactHooks must be called in a React function component or a custom React Hook function <e
我想知道在使用工厂生成回调时,如何最好地返回回传回调函数。目标是在调用带有相同参数的工厂时返回相同的函数实例。包装工厂本身会带来任何好处,因为这个函数实际上并没有传递给任何一个子函数,所以我的想法是从工厂返回一个useCallback函数。component or a custom React Hook function - react-hooks/rules-of-<e
我正在使用回调钩子来停止渲染组件,这些组件在每个渲染中都是由于作为道具传递的函数的更改而更改的。在这里,我向incrementSalary和incrementAge添加了回调钩子。在这种情况下,回调钩子似乎工作得很好。Either exclude it or remove the dependency array react-hooks/exhaustive-deps
Line 15:5: <